About the Role
The Gastrointestinal Endoscopy Unit has an exciting opportunity for Registered Nurses to develop their acute, technical nursing skills.
Our nursing team work mostly in the Gastrointestinal Endoscopy Unit; a purpose-built facility with six procedure rooms and two recovery areas across two floors. The service also provides specialist endoscopy nursing support to other areas of the Christchurch Hospital campus such as Waipapa, Parkside Operating Theatres, Interventional Radiology and Intensive Care Unit.
The Endoscopy Unit is operational Monday to Friday, with an after-hours on-call nursing service once fully trained. Shifts are 8 hours starting between 7:30am – 9:30am.
About the Service
The Gastrointestinal Endoscopy Unit is a dynamic, patient focused unit. We pride ourselves in being innovative, forward thinking and up to date with technology and change. The unit undertakes more than 12,000 diagnostic and interventional endoscopy procedures per year and provides other gastrointestinal services to the Canterbury population.
It is a secondary and tertiary referral service for the South Island, with a strong research programme that is recognised internationally, in addition to an active undergraduate and postgraduate medical teaching programme.
